Tasks That Are Genuinely DIY-Friendly

Several common maintenance items require no special equipment, carry low safety risk, and follow straightforward procedures most drivers can learn in under an hour.

  • Engine air filter replacement: Usually a matter of unclipping a housing, swapping the filter, and reattaching — no tools required on most vehicles.
  • Cabin air filter replacement: Typically accessible behind the glove box or under the dashboard. Your owner's manual will show the exact location and replacement interval.
  • Windshield wiper blades: Blades attach with simple clips; replacement takes minutes and blades are widely available.
  • Checking and topping fluid levels: Engine oil, coolant, brake fluid, and washer fluid all have clearly marked reservoirs. Monitoring levels is easy; adding fluid is straightforward when using the correct type specified by the manufacturer.
  • Battery terminal cleaning: Corrosion buildup on terminals can be safely cleaned with a wire brush and basic safety precautions.

When the Job Belongs in a Shop

Other maintenance and repair tasks involve safety-critical systems, specialized diagnostic tools, or procedures where an error can escalate into a much larger — and more expensive — problem.

  • Brake system work: Pad replacement is often cited as a borderline DIY task, but brake bleeding, caliper replacement, and rotor resurfacing involve precision that directly affects stopping performance. Errors here have serious safety consequences.
  • Suspension and steering components: Worn ball joints, tie rods, and struts affect handling and tire wear. Proper diagnosis and installation require a lift, torque specifications, and often a wheel alignment afterward.
  • Timing belt or chain service: This job is labor-intensive, sequence-sensitive, and catastrophic if done incorrectly — engine damage is a real risk on interference engines.
  • Check engine light diagnosis: Reading a fault code with a basic scanner tells you a code, not a cause. Accurate diagnosis often requires a professional-grade scan tool and the expertise to interpret live data.
  • Fuel system and high-voltage hybrid/EV components: These systems carry risks that make professional service non-negotiable for safety reasons.

The Real Cost Comparison

DIY saves on labor — and labor typically accounts for a significant portion of a shop bill. But the cost calculation isn't purely about the hourly rate you avoid paying. Consider:

  • Tool investment: Some jobs require tools you may not own and won't use often. A torque wrench, jack stands, or specialty sockets can add up quickly for a one-off job.
  • Cost of mistakes: An improperly installed component may cause further damage or require a shop to redo the work — often at higher cost than the original job would have been.
  • Warranty considerations: Some manufacturers' warranties specify that certain work be performed by certified technicians. Verify before proceeding with DIY on a vehicle still under warranty.

A Practical Framework for Deciding

Before starting any maintenance task yourself, run through these questions honestly:

  1. Is this task explicitly covered in my owner's manual? If the manual describes a procedure with clear steps and no special tools, it's often intended for owner access.
  2. What happens if I make a mistake? If the answer involves a safety risk — to yourself or others on the road — that's a strong signal to defer to a professional.
  3. Do I have the right tools and a safe working environment? A stable, level surface, proper jack stands (never rely solely on a floor jack), and adequate lighting are the baseline.
  4. Has a diagnostic already identified the problem clearly? DIY repair works best when the diagnosis is already confirmed. Guessing at causes and replacing parts speculatively is rarely cost-effective.

The goal isn't to avoid all professional service — it's to be an informed vehicle owner who knows the limits of each approach. That judgment, more than any specific skill, is what protects both your car and your budget.
